Hudson's Bay ( French: La Baie d'Hudson ), also known as The Bay (French: La Baie ), is a Canadian department store chain. It is the flagship brand of the Hudson's Bay Company (HBC), the oldest and longest-surviving company in North America as well as one of the oldest and largest continuously operating companies in the world. The Hudson's Bay Company (HBC; French: Compagnie de la Baie d'Hudson) is a Canadian retail business group. A fur trading business for much of its existence, it became the largest and oldest corporation in Canada, and now owns and operates retail stores across the country.
Highlights. Founded in 1670, HBC opened the first Hudson’s Bay department store in 1913. Locations: 85. Flagships: Queen Street (176 Yonge St, Toronto, ON) Vancouver Downtown (674 Granville Street Vancouver, BC) Montréal Centre-Ville (585 St Catherine St West Montréal, QC) Toronto Yorkdale (3401 Dufferin Street, Toronto, ON)
